Boston Sports Institute Wins MBCEA Award

Wellesley, MA – Dacon’s design and construction of the 130,000sf Boston Sports Institute in Wellesley won the Metal Building Contractors and Erectors Association (MBCEA) Award of Excellence for the educational and recreation category.

Each year, seven buildings in the U.S. are selected by the MBCEA for exceptional design using metal building systems.

The Boston Sports Institute is a sports ecosystem consisting of four areas: two NHL rinks, a warm therapy pool and 2012 Olympic trial pool, an indoor turf field, and a physical therapy/strength conditioning area with suspended jogging track.  A professional grade facility, it services community, collegiate and team athletics. The facility was built in 10 months.

The project team also included BARNES Buildings & Management Group, Inc., steel erector; Metallic Building Co., metal building system; MBCI, metal roof panels; and Metl-Span, metal wall panels.
